    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

I hope this is in the right place.

 

My husband received a letter dated 23 December from Hodsons who have been instructed by Cabot Financial (Europe) Ltd who are administering on behalf of Cabot Financial (UK) Ltd. The are asking for a debt of almost 6,000. Summarised we want the lot or will issue proceedings for recovery if we dont agreed to terms withing 7 days of this letter. Client will seek prompt enforcement of any court judgement. All cheques payable to Carbot Financial (Europe) Ltd.

 

We do not know about owing Carbot money but fear it is a loan from a different company that we took out over 14 years ago, and have been making payments of £5 a month to the original company for the last 13. We recently received a call from some company asking for money, my husband mentioned we had been paying £5 a month and they said they knew nothing about this so we canceled that payment (probably 3 months ago).

 

Untill the phone call and this letter we had had nothing from anyone.

 

Could you please advise what root to take. Thank you

Send them this;

 

Ask your creditor for a copy of your credit agreement under the Consumer Credit Act 1974

 

 

 

 

Dear Sir/Madam

 

Re:− Account/Reference Number 4563210025897412

 

This letter is a formal request pursuant to s.77/78 of the Consumer Credit Act 1974. I require you to provide me with a true copy of the credit agreement relating to the above account, together with any other documentation the Act requires you to provide.

 

I expect you to comply fully and properly with this request, within the statutory time limit. You are reminded that should you fail to comply with my request, the provisions of s.77 will apply.

 

If it is your view that you are not the creditor, s.175 of the CCA 1974 applies in the case of a simple assignment, and places a duty upon you to pass this request to the creditor. In the case of an absolute assignment, you are a creditor as defined by s.189. If you contend that you purchased the rights but not the duties of any agreement, you are reminded that s.189 of the Act is clear that an assignment is of both rights and duties.

 

Your attention is drawn to ss.5(2), 3(b),6 and 7 of the Consumer Protection from Unfair Trading Regulations 2008 (CPUTR).

 

I enclose a postal order in the sum of £1.00, which is the statutory fee. Note that these funds are not to be used for any other purpose.

 

If you are unable to comply fully and properly with this request, you should confirm this in writing at the earliest opportunity, and certainly within the statutory time limit for compliance, and return the fee.

 

We look forward to hearing from you.

 

Yours faithfully

Mr A N Other

 

Do not sign the letter & send a postal order with 'CCA request' written on the back.

 

Send the letter by recorded post & keep the receipt.

Link to post
Share on other sites

If & when you receive a copy of your CCA, scan it (removing personal details) & post it up here and we'll have a look to see whether they can lawfully enforce the agreement.

 

They have 12 + 2 days to supply you with this information. If they faill to do so the account becomes "In Dispute" and you can legally stop paying until they fullfill your request.
